Answer to Question 2

FALSE
Explanation: Hyperlipidema is a general category that includes both an elevated cholesterol level in the blood (hypercholesterolemi a) and an elevated triglyceride level (hypertriglyceridemi a).

Hyperthyroidism leads to an increased rate of metabolism and affects about 1% of women but only 0.1% of men. For most people, this increased metabolic rate causes the thyroid gland to become enlarged (known as a goiter).

When blood is deoxygenated and flowing back to the heart through the veins, it is dark reddish-blue in color. Blood in the arteries that is oxygenated and flowing out to the body is bright red. Whereas arterial blood comes out in spurts, venous blood flows.
